Insurance Underwriter jobs in Cobb, Georgia involve assessing insurance applications, analyzing risk factors, and determining policy terms. Underwriters must possess str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and decision-making abilities. They work closely with insurance agents and clients to ensure accurate coverage.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region

Insurance Underwriters in Cobb, Georgia play a crucial role in assessing and evaluating insurance applications to determine coverage eligibility and premiums. - Entry-level Underwriter salaries range from $40,000 to $50,000 per year - Mid-career Senior Underwriter salaries range from $50,000 to $70,000 per year - Senior-level Chief Underwriter salaries range from $70,000 to $90,000 per year The practice of insurance underwriting has a rich history in Cobb, Georgia, dating back to the early days of the insurance industry. As the region grew and developed, the need for skilled underwriters became increasingly important to ensure the financial stability of insurance companies. Over the years, the role of the Insurance Underwriter in Cobb, Georgia has evolved to incorporate advanced technologies and data analytics to assess risk more accurately and efficiently. This evolution has allowed underwriters to make more informed decisions and provide better coverage options to policyholders. Current trends in the field of insurance underwriting in Cobb, Georgia include a focus on environmental and cyber risk assessment, as well as a growing emphasis on customer service and personalized insurance solutions. Underwriters are also adapting to changes in regulations and market conditions to ensure the continued success of the insurance industry in the region.
